Comprehensive Guide to Car Remote Fob Replacement
Car remote fobs have become an important part of modern-day automotive benefit. They permit drivers to lock, unlock, and begin their lorries with the easy push of a button. Nevertheless, like any electronic gadget, they can malfunction, get lost, or end up being inefficient over time. This short article provides an in-depth guide to car remote fob replacement, detailing the actions involved, common problems, and vital factors to consider when changing a fob.
Understanding Car Remote Fobs
A car remote fob is a small electronic gadget that communicates wirelessly with a vehicle’s locking system. The fobs usually include buttons for locking and opening the doors, opening the trunk, and often beginning the engine. As innovation advances, some fobs also incorporate extra functions, such as panic buttons and keyless entry.
Types of Car Remote Fobs
There are numerous kinds of car remote fobs offered in the market, consisting of:
- Traditional Key Fobs: These feature buttons for locking and unlocking doors.
- Keyless Entry Fobs: Allow for distance unlocking and beginning of the vehicle without the requirement to physically insert a key.
- Smart Fobs: Offer advanced features like remote start, GPS location tracking, and smartphone combination.
Reasons for Replacement
Several aspects might demand the replacement of a car remote fob:
- Battery Failure: The battery in the fob can diminish in time, causing malfunction.
- Physical Damage: Drops, spills, or use and tear can damage the device.
- Loss or Theft: Losing a fob can compromise vehicle security.
- Technological Upgrades: Sometimes, vehicles are upgraded with newer fob innovation.

Actions for Replacing a Car Remote Fob
Changing a car remote fob might appear intimidating initially, however following the steps described listed below can enhance the procedure:
1. Recognize Your Fob
Before looking for a replacement, it’s vital to recognize the kind of fob you have. You can frequently find this information in the owner’s handbook or by searching online for your vehicle’s make and design.
2. Purchase the Replacement Fob
Replacement fobs are available from numerous sources:
- Dealerships: While frequently more expensive, dealers ensure compatibility.
- Aftermarket Suppliers: Websites and shops offer compatible fobs at a lower expense, but compatibility problems may occur.
- E-commerce Platforms: Online merchants offer a large range of options, consisting of OEM and aftermarket choices.
3. Program the New Fob
Configuring the brand-new fob is an essential step. This procedure can vary significantly depending on the vehicle make and design. It might involve:
- Self-Programming: Many modern lorries permit users to set the fob by following a particular series of steps, frequently detailed in the owner’s manual.
- Professional Assistance: If self-programming is not a choice, heading to a locksmith or car dealership that concentrates on car electronic devices can guarantee the task is done properly.
4. Test the New Fob
After programs, thoroughly test the new remote fob to make sure all functions are working properly. Inspect locking and opening capabilities, in addition to any additional features like remote start or trunk release.
Expense of Car Remote Fob Replacement
The expense of changing a car remote fob can vary extensively depending on several factors:
Factor | Estimated Cost |
---|---|
OEM Replacement (Dealership) | ₤ 100 – ₤ 400+ |
Aftermarket Replacement | ₤ 20 – ₤ 100 |
Setting Cost (Dealer or Locksmith) | ₤ 50 – ₤ 150 (if needed) |
Tips for Reducing Replacement Costs
- Purchase a Used Fob: Used fobs can be gotten from salvage backyards or online marketplaces at a lower cost.
- DIY Programming: If possible, program the fob yourself to avoid service charge.
- Compare Prices: Shop around and compare costs from various providers and services.
FAQs about Car Remote Fob Replacement
1. How do I understand if my fob needs changing?
If the fob is no longer working after replacing the battery, is physically damaged, or has actually been lost, replacement is essential.
2. Can I program a new fob myself?
Numerous cars enable self-programming. Refer to the owner’s handbook for the particular treatment or discover videos online.
3. Will a used fob work with my vehicle?
A used fob can work, but it should be suitable with your vehicle and be effectively set. Check the make and design compatibility before purchase.
4. Is it worth buying an aftermarket fob?
Aftermarket fobs can be an economical service, but guarantee they come from reliable suppliers to avoid compatibility issues.
